Decent speakers but one wire too short.
Should be a decent set of speakers for the cost. I've purchased all 4 speakers for my truck with Pyle and all 4 turned out good and sound great for my needs, the old factory ones were gone, shot, no good, couldn't even stand to listen to them. So, I decided to buy 4 more for my 02 accord since all of those are factory speakers and are getting old. The one thing I noticed when i recieved these 6x9's was one of the wires off the cone was too short and did not have enough room for cone flexing that a set of speakers like these would require. I uploaded a picture of what I did to resolve this small but "significant" issue. I just simply soldered a small piece of wire too it so it can allow room for flexing. Don't know how or why it was short, but it's not a good idea to leave it that way and not worth the trouble or hassle to return it due to one short wire, the other speaker is just fine. As you can clearly see on the left wire, if I didn't add the piece of wire, it more likely would have been pulled off the terminal while the cone flexed, there was no room for flexing as it was. Outside of that I see no problems with these speakers, I knocked off one star for this issue, I'm sure it was overlooked when they were made, and I've had good results with this brand for my truck. They're not high end speakers and I don't need high end or high volume speakers, those days are over I need my hearing more so, I just need decent sound at a decent cost. Amazon shipping was quick, recieved these one day early, now waiting to receive the 6.5's to go in the doors, they will be in tomorrow... very fast shipping.Update review: after mounting these speakers with my stock stereo, right off I noticed how bad they sounded, it was a bit disappointing. I thought, well maybe I just need a new stereo?... so I purchased a new stereo and the sound improved some but still didn't sound right, no bass too much midrange and very little highs even after stereo adjustments. So then I decided, perhaps I just need a good amp to push them?. So I purchased a 300 watt per channle amplifier, and WOW!!!... what a difference. These things hit good, sound is fantastic, the bass hits hard with no distortion, I can actually feel the sound now. I'm not much on high volume but I do like good sound, and these do really good for the price. I know some don't think these are that great, but I assure you, unless you get a bad set, these speakers are made for amplifiers, no cheap low watt stereo are gonna do these any justice, they are made for high wattage to get the best results... only a good amp will push these like they're intended. I upped my rating to 5 stars, they now sound so good I've forgotten all about that one little short wire I had to repair.

Finally got around to installing them...
Purchased these way back in December 2011, and finally got around to installing them in the dash of my 1998 Dodge Grand Caravan last night. These replaced the OEM speakers, which were long dead. Only the rear speakers worked since I "inherited" the van from my wife 2 1/2 years ago. It's a beater, 15 years old and has over 250K miles, and at that age you just accept some things are going to quit working, and accept it. Except I love music, and I spend way too much time driving to and from work on my 30-mile commute to suffer through the poor tonality of rear speakers that I have to crank up loud to hear way up in the driver's area of the cabin. That, and I had installed a new head unit that has Bluetooth, but the Bluetooth didn't work because the voice of the other caller is piped through the front speakers...which means they could hear me, but I could not hear them due to my dead front speakers.Well, these speakers were quite inexpensive, and the reviews were pretty good despite the low price. So I bought them. But after receiving them, the trepidation of actually pulling out the dash to install them caused me to throw them in the floorboard, still boxed up, where they slid around until the box was frayed. Flash forward to this week, when I decided I would finally try my hand at installing them. After watching a youtube video demonstrating how to remove the dash, I finally got brave enough to tackle the job. It actually went pretty smoothly, the biggest problem being the really short length of the existing speaker wire I had to cut the adapter off of and strip and splice the speaker onto (I just cut the speaker wire that came with the speakers off about 15 inches behind the prong that slips onto the terminals and spliced it to the existing speaker wire).Well, I've had a day with them so far. The sound is very bright, bordering on shrill, so you will want to take the edge off the higher frequencies if you can by using your equalizer (or presets) to make some adjustments. Very accurate in the upper range in terms of fidelity. Not much bass to speak of. Unlike others, I didn't experience any distortion when I cranked up the head unit, which is rated at 4 X 50 watts, to its upper limits.But really, how can I complain? For around $15, these are all that I needed to get some music back in the front of my cabin, they work and sound just fine, so it's money well spent. I didn't expect $15 speakers to sound like they cost $200, but I would say these sound way better than what you should expect from $15 speakers.
